    Actually, stalker, I read that, too.

    It was one of the past posts on this Forum, I believe it to be regarding the AL G8 / LTI UltraLite jamming (or lack thereof) issues, which stemmed from a South African enthusiast who noticed that his AL G8 did not jam the LTIs. AL later released a statement confirming that different models were shipped to different geographic regions, based on anticipated threats.
